Thats how I feel after a little over a week in Sabang, Mindoro, the Philippines, even after 16 hour plane rides, 3 hour bus rides and 1 hour boat rides. The diving was incredible. Three or four dives a day, including a night dive and wreck dives. The marine life is impressive and extensive. Lots of soft and hard coral. Saw many eels, lion fish, scorpion fish, frog fish, puffer fish, sole, cuttle fish, an octopus, sea snakes, a turtle, white tip sharks, lots of nudibranchs, sea horses, crabs, shrips, mantis shrimps and a pletora of tropical reef fishes.

From a culinary perspective, there is not much to write about, except for the delightful citrus fruit "calamansi", which tastes a bit between a lemon, orange and mandarin, and is used as a lemon/lime substitute, and "balut", a boiled fertilized duck egg, which has a stronger egg flavor and some bits in it.
